    Getting There

    Walking

    From Freedom Square, walk north towards the Old Town. Continue along Kote Abkhazi Street. Turn left onto G. Kikodze street, then turn right onto Pirimze Street. Brown Dog Bacho is often found in this area. The walk is approximately 15-20 minutes. There are no costs associated with walking.

    Public Transport

    From Freedom Square Metro Station, take bus number 31, 44, or 103. Get off at the bus stop near Pirimze Street. From the bus stop, walk along Pirimze Street until you spot Brown Dog Bacho. A single metro or bus fare is 0.5 GEL. The journey takes approximately 10-15 minutes.

    Taxi

    From Freedom Square, a taxi to Pirimze Street, where Brown Dog Bacho is usually located, will cost approximately 5-7 GEL, depending on traffic. The ride takes around 5-10 minutes.

    Discover more about Brown dog Bacho

    Brown Dog Bacho isn't your typical tourist attraction; it's a testament to the unique character of Tbilisi and its residents' affection for animals. Bacho, a round, brown, and undeniably charming dog, has captured the hearts of locals and visitors alike, earning him a spot on Google Maps as a point of interest. Bacho lives in the Old Town of Tbilisi, specifically in the vicinity of Pirimze Street (also known as Nato Vachnadze and Giorgi Shengelaya Street). Unlike stray dogs who may roam, Bacho has a well-defined territory, making him a recognizable and reliable fixture in the neighborhood. This consistency has allowed him to become a local celebrity, known for his friendly interactions with people. Visiting Brown Dog Bacho offers a glimpse into the everyday life of Tbilisi and the strong sense of community that exists there. It's an opportunity to experience the city through the eyes of its residents and appreciate the simple joys of connecting with a friendly animal. While Bacho may not be a historical monument or a cultural institution, his presence embodies the spirit of Tbilisi: warm, welcoming, and full of character.
